1.#Over 69 lakh skilled under PMKVY, Rs 5,100 crore allocated : Govt : 22 Nov, 2019 : 

To implement the skill training programmes, a total of Rs 5,034.44 crore has been disbursed under the NSDC, while for CSCM component Rs 808.96 crore has been disbursed to state governments.

Under the Skill India Mission’s Pradhan Mantri Kaushal Vikas Yojana (PMKVY), the government has trained 69.03 lakh people across India. The data was provided by Minister of State in Ministry of Skill Development and Entrepreneurship, RK Singh while answering a question in Parliament.

Replying to another question, Singh informed that 9,28,884 and 2,69,054 candidates belonging to Scheduled Castes (SC) and Scheduled Tribes (ST) category were trained under the PMKVY 2016-20, respectively.

Across the country, 33,88,235 candidates have enrolled in short-term training courses of which 14,05,369 got placement. Under Prior Learning initiatives of the ministry, a total of 32,10,783 candidates across India have been enrolled of which 22,52,506 were certified. Further, under the Special Project, 1,68,267 candidates were enrolled and 38,432 got placed.

Among the short-term training courses, Uttar Pradesh had the highest number of enrollment with 5,53,620 candidates. Top five states from where the highest number of candidates registered are Madhya Pradesh with 3,18,554 candidates, Rajasthan and Haryana with 2,89,241 and 2,48,567 candidates, respectively followed by Bihar with 1,97,666. The lowest number of enrollments are from Andaman and Nicobar Islands with 920 candidates of which 443 got certificates and 43 got placed, as per the official data.

A total of Rs 5,034.44 crore has been disbursed under the NSDC, while for CSCM component, Rs 808.96 crore has been disbursed to state governments or SSDMs. Out of this amount, 16.6 per cent and 8.60 per cent has been allocated for SC and ST candidates, respectively.

2.# One and a half lakh crores saved from JAM { JAM- Jan Dhan, Aadhaar and mobile }and GeM { GeM - Government e-marketplace } in wrong hands: PM Modi : 22 Nov, 2019.

Prime Minister Narendra Modi while addressing the Conclave of Accountants General in Delhi said that Gandhi used to say that the way a person cannot see his back, it is very difficult for a person to see his errors. All of you are veterans who stand in front of government systems with mirrors and tell the shortcomings and mistakes. He said that the responsibility of the CAG is also more because you play an important role in keeping the economic conduct of the country and society sacred. And therefore, your expectations are also high.

#Important points of PM Modi's speech :

#1- JAM- Jan Dhan, Aadhaar and mobile to general human beings are directly benefiting from the schemes. And through the GeM - Government e-marketplace, today the benefit of more than four hundred and fifty schemes of the government is reaching the beneficiaries. Due to this, about one and a half lakh crore rupees are left in wrong hands.

#2- All stake holders today, they also need an accurate audit, so that they can implement their plan correctly  . At the same time, he also does not want that the audit process takes too much time.

#3- We aim to make evidence-based policy-making an integral part of governance by 2022. It will also help in creating a new identity of News India. In such a situation,
this is also the right time for change of audit and  assurance sector. Now CAG will also have to move towards CAG 2.0.

#4 - This organization is not limited to just statistics and process, but really has to come forward as a catalyst for good governance. You are seriously following the suggestion of making CAG CAG Plus, it is a pleasure.

#5- Your vision of what the goal was, what has been accomplished is very fine. You should also make the goals of your institution or this conclave by adding 2022, ie 75 years of your independence.

#6- In the last few years, many efforts have been made to deal with fraud in government departments. Now CAG will have to develop such technical tools so that there is no scope for forgery in the institutions.

#7- I am confident that the CAG will meet all the expectations of the country and empower "New India to be a clean India."

3.#CAG should be catalyst of good governance, says PM Modi - 21-11-2019 

Prime minister Narendra Modi today said Comptroller and Auditor General (CAG) should be a catalyst for good governance.

Addressing a conclave of the Comptroller and Auditor General the PM expressed hope that the CAG will bolster its role in making "New India, Clean India".

He said auditors need to evolve technical tools to root out fraud from govt departments.The Prime Minister also said that his govt is completely transparent and that's the reason it could stop 1.5 lakh crore rupees of tax payers' hard earned money going into the wrong hands.

He added that the CAG has a crucial role in making India a $5 Trillion economy.The PM also expressed satisfaction at the central auditor working seriously to take itself from CAG to CAG plus.

He also suggested that the targets auditors fix for themselves and the organisation at the conclusion of the conclave are tied to India's 75 years of independence celerations in 2022.

Prime Minister also paid tributes to Mahtama Gandhi as he unveiled his statue at the CAG office premises on the occasion.

5. #Develop innovative methods to check frauds in govt departments: PM Modi to CAG : 21 Nov 2019 : PTI

PM Narendra Modi asked CAG to develop technical tools to check fraud in govt departments and play a role in making India a 5 trillion economy
The PM said the CAG can play a role by becoming a think tank and focusing on big data analysis

NEW DELHI : Prime Minister Narendra Modi on Thursday asked auditor CAG to develop technical tools to check fraud in government departments and play a role in making India a 5 trillion economy.

He was addressing a conclave of the Comptroller of Auditor General on transforming audit and assurance in a digital world.

"CAG should look for innovative methods to deal with occupational fraud," he said, adding that the auditor can play a role in improving governance and efficiency.

Modi said the government wants to move to evidence-backed policy making by 2022 and the CAG can play a role by becoming a think tank and focusing on big data analysis.

"Our target is to make evidence-based policy making a part of governance by 2022,"he said, while stressing that India is gearing to become a 5 trillion economy.

He asked the CAG to develop technical tools to root out frauds in departments.
